The AI industry’s boldest promise right now is that AI will soon improve itself, with almost no need for human oversight. But a new study suggests it might take a while to get there.
Researchers found that AI agents still can’t conduct open-ended AI research—free-form investigations with no clear-cut answers that require the judgment and creativity needed to make genuine breakthroughs.
The big question now is how crucial open-ended research is to recursive self-improvement—and whether AI systems can grind their way there without it, simply by improving on narrower tasks.
